How a Lawyer Handles a Mesothelioma Case

Mesothelioma is an asbestos-related cancer. People who were exposed to asbestos have a high chance of receiving compensation from a lawsuit.

There are three kinds of mesothelioma compensations: VA benefits, trust fund settlements and settlements, or verdicts. It could take as long as two or three years for a case to be concluded. They are complex and involve many unique issues.

Mesothelioma cases differ from other personal injury claims due to the latency time of the disease. Asbestos victims often experience long intervals between the first exposure and the mesothelioma diagnosis. Therefore, mesothelioma cases must adhere to a unique statute of limitations. The time limit for mesothelioma depends on a number of factors, including the state in which the lawsuit is filed, the type of claim as well as the location of the company responsible for asbestos exposure, and the place where the victim lives or previously resides.

In general, victims of mesothelioma are given three years to file a suit. But, it is essential for mesothelioma victims to begin a lawsuit as soon as possible to ensure they have the best chance of obtaining the compensation they deserve.

Discovery

The first step that a lawyer undertakes in a mesothelioma lawsuit is to conduct an extensive investigation. This involves examining medical and employment records, service records and service history, and locating people who may have knowledge of the asbestos exposure. It is essential to find out as much as possible about the exposure since this information will help in identifying the defendants in lawsuits.

The next step is determining the most effective method to pursue the lawsuit depending on the strength and authority of the evidence. Mesothelioma cases are complex and each one will have its unique circumstances and facts that could affect the settlement. The next step in a mesothelioma suit is the discovery process. This is a pre-trial stage where lawyers request and exchange documents and evidence from both side. It may be a bit intrusive however it is essential for a strong case against mesothelioma. Most mesothelioma settlements are made through this process, however certain cases are subject to trial. The process of a mesothelioma lawsuit will be a time of discovery during which both sides will be able to exchange information and gather evidence. After that, a trial will be scheduled on an agreed date. In a mesothelioma case the lawyer representing the plaintiff will prepare their client to testify before the court. This could include preparing the victim to take depositions or other in-person interviews. During these meetings, the lawyer will ensure their client answers questions truthfully and is not at the risk of lying under the oath.

A typical trial takes several months to conclude. During this time each party will present their case to a juror. A verdict will be given after the trial has concluded. Mesothelioma patients should be aware they have the option of appealing the decision of the trial, but it is likely to delay the compensation process.

A settlement is a more efficient alternative to a trial. It will also allow victims to keep their personal information private. The timeline for a mesothelioma lawsuit settlement could be affected by a variety of factors. This includes the amount of evidence that is available, the amount of money available, and whether the defendant is insured.

The majority of mesothelioma lawsuits are settled out of the courtroom. Defense attorneys typically offer compensation in order to avoid the cost and negative publicity that come with a court trial. Settlement amounts could also be affected by the number and responsibilities of defendants.

These settlements could provide significant compensation to those suffering from mesothelioma and their heirs. These settlements can cover medical expenses, lost wages, and suffering and pain. Additionally, some victims are able to receive compensation from asbestos trust funds. These trusts were created when it became clear asbestos exposure could cause serious medical issues, including mesothelioma.
